推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了如何在Linux操作系统上从零开始搭建深度学习环境,涵盖了环境搭建的全过程。对于想要入门深度学习的朋友来说,这是一份实用的全攻略,帮助大家顺利搭建并优化深度学习环境。
本文目录导读:
随着人工智能技术的飞速发展,深度学习作为其核心之一,已经在众多领域取得了显著的成果,为了更好地研究和应用深度学习,搭建一个适合自己的深度学习环境至关重要,本文将从零开始,详细介绍如何在Windows和Linux系统下搭建深度学习环境,让你轻松上手深度学习。
环境搭建前的准备
在搭建深度学习环境之前,我们需要了解以下几个方面的内容:
1、硬件要求:深度学习对硬件资源的需求较高,尤其是GPU,建议使用NVIDIA的显卡,并且支持CUDA技术,CPU、内存和硬盘等硬件配置也需要相对较高。
2、软件要求:深度学习框架众多,如TENSorFlow、PyTorch、Keras等,根据个人需求和喜好选择合适的框架。
3、编程语言:Python是目前最流行的深度学习编程语言,本文将以Python为例进行讲解。
Windows系统下深度学习环境搭建
1、安装Python
我们需要在Windows系统下安装Python,访问Python官网(https://www.python.org/),下载最新版本的Python安装包,安装时,注意勾选“Add Python to PATH”选项,将Python添加到系统环境变量。
2、安装TensorFlow或PyTorch
(1)安装TensorFlow:
在命令提示符(cmd)中输入以下命令,安装TensorFlow:
pip install tensorflow
(2)安装PyTorch:
访问PyTorch官网(https://pytorch.org/),根据系统配置和需求选择合适的安装命令。
pip install torch torchvision torchaudio
3、安装其他依赖库
在命令提示符中,继续输入以下命令,安装其他依赖库:
pip install numpy matplotlib opencv-python
4、验证安装
安装完成后,打开Python命令行界面,输入以下代码,验证是否安装成功:
import tensorflow as tf print(tf.__version__)
或
import torch print(torch.__version__)
Linux系统下深度学习环境搭建
1、安装Python
在Linux系统下,可以使用以下命令安装Python:
sudo apt-get install python3
2、安装TensorFlow或PyTorch
(1)安装TensorFlow:
在终端中输入以下命令,安装TensorFlow:
pip3 install tensorflow
(2)安装PyTorch:
同样,访问PyTorch官网选择合适的安装命令。
pip3 install torch torchvision torchaudio
3、安装其他依赖库
在终端中,继续输入以下命令,安装其他依赖库:
pip3 install numpy matplotlib opencv-python
4、验证安装
安装完成后,打开Python命令行界面,输入以下代码,验证是否安装成功:
import tensorflow as tf print(tf.__version__)
或
import torch print(torch.__version__)
通过以上步骤,我们成功搭建了Windows和Linux系统下的深度学习环境,你可以开始探索深度学习的世界,实现各种有趣的应用。
以下是本文相关的50个中文关键词:
深度学习, 环境搭建, Windows, Linux, Python, TensorFlow, PyTorch, CUDA, GPU, CPU, 内存, 硬盘, 深度学习框架, Keras, 编程语言, 依赖库, numpy, matplotlib, opencv-python, 验证安装
就是关于深度学习环境搭建的全攻略,希望对你有所帮助,祝你在深度学习领域取得优异的成绩!